About Nick
I am a Math tutor with 9 years of experience and a BSc in Mathematics with Actuarial Science. My teaching focuses on discrete mathematics and its applications in computer science. Logic is always the starting point. Students learn how to construct valid arguments. Set theory is used to explain data organization. I specialize in graph theory and networks. Graphs are connected to real algorithmic problems. Trees are taught with recursion in mind. Combinatorics is approached systematically. Counting methods are applied to algorithm design. I work closely with computer science students. Many aim to master algorithms and data structures. I explain concepts clearly and patiently. Students are encouraged to ask questions. Logical thinking is developed consistently. Lessons are structured and goal-oriented. I adapt to different learning styles. Confidence builds with practice. Fear of discrete math fades. I support independent problem-solving. My goal is deep understanding. Discrete mathematics becomes meaningful. Students progress confidently in their computational path.
